FYI the thing that makes BP burn slower is the oxidiser to fuel ratio, i.e;
10 g of BP = 75% KNO3(Oxidiser) 15% Charcoal(Fuel) 10% Sulfur(Fuel, helps with faster burning as it burns better than charcoal).
If the ratio of oxidiser gets lower there will be less oxygen for the fuel to combust making the reaction slower.
Therefore adding more fuel makes it burn longer(less oxygen) and longer (more mixture)
Yes, that stands as basic rule for this type of composition
Good Experiment for college students
Sulfur lowers ignition temp, but yea. I'm pretty sure M&D already knew this before the video and It's more just to see what effect it has from a more qualitative standpoint. It's especially valuable when you consider that stars are flying through the air which means they bump into more oxygen as they fly, but also that heat is lost more quickly for the same reason.
